Self-adjusting type floating oil suction device
By using a height-adjustable structure for a self-adjusting floating oil suction device, the problem of traditional devices being unable to adapt to changes in liquid level is solved, achieving efficient oil removal in automotive painting processes.

AI Technical Summary
Traditional oil collection devices cannot be flexibly adjusted according to changes in the liquid level, resulting in poor oil removal effect and difficulty in meeting the oil removal requirements of the degreasing process in automotive painting.
A self-adjusting floating oil suction device was designed. The height between the oil collector and the float box is adjustable through a height adjustment mechanism. Combined with the detachable connection between the float box and the inner wall of the degreasing tank, the device can float up and down with changes in the liquid level to maintain a suitable oil suction depth.
It improves the oil removal effect and efficiency, ensures that oil absorption is uninterrupted when the liquid level changes, and has a simple structure, low cost, and adaptability to oil layer changes at different liquid depths.

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of oil-water separation technology, specifically to a self-adjusting floating oil suction device. Background Technology
[0002] In automotive painting processes, pretreatment is a critical production line, among which the degreasing process is particularly important.
[0003] During the degreasing process, when removing oil stains from the surface of the workpiece, floating oil will be generated on the surface of the degreasing liquid, and the content of floating oil has a significant impact on the coating quality of the workpiece.
[0004] Therefore, specialized equipment is needed to collect the floating oil on the liquid surface and transport it to an oil-water separator. However, the liquid level in the degreasing tank fluctuates greatly, and traditional floating oil collection devices cannot be flexibly adjusted to change the liquid level, making it difficult to achieve effective oil removal. Utility Model Content
[0005] The main technical problem to be solved by this utility model is to provide a self-adjusting floating oil suction device with a reasonable structural design, convenient operation, and especially the ability to float up and down with changes in liquid level, thereby improving the oil removal effect and efficiency.
[0006] To solve the above-mentioned technical problems, this utility model provides the following technical solution:
[0007] A self-adjusting floating oil suction device includes an oil collector, two floats are symmetrically arranged on both sides of the oil collector, and a height adjustment mechanism is provided between the oil collector and each float for adjusting the height between the oil collector and the float. A connecting rod is fixedly installed on the side of the two floats that are far apart from each other, and the ends of the two connecting rods that are opposite to each other are vertically slidably connected to the float slide rails. The float slide rails are detachably connected to the inner wall of the degreasing tank.
[0008] The following are further optimizations of the above technical solution by this utility model:
[0009] The height adjustment structure includes a first angle steel that is vertically fixedly installed on the top of the pontoon. A mounting hole is opened through one side wall of the first angle steel. A second angle steel is vertically fixedly installed on the top of the oil collector. A long hole is opened through one side wall of the second angle steel, and the long hole is arranged along its height direction. A fastening bolt is inserted into the mounting hole. The free end of the fastening bolt passes through the long hole and is threaded with a fastening nut.
[0010] Further optimization: The oil collector has a hollow box structure, and an inlet is provided on one side.
[0011] Further optimization: The bottom of the oil collector is bent in shape, and the bottom of the oil collector includes a slope extending downward from the inlet end, and the end of the slope is bent to form a flat plane.
[0012] Further optimization: The bottom of the oil collector is fixedly connected to an oil drain pipe at its planar position, and the oil drain pipe is connected to an external oil draining device.
[0013] Further optimization: The floating box has a hollow, closed structure.
[0014] Further optimization: The overall structure of the float box is a right trapezoid, and the hypotenuses of the two float boxes are symmetrically arranged on both sides in front of the oil collector inlet, and the hypotenuses of the two float boxes are arranged in a figure-eight shape.
[0015] Further optimization: The floating box slide rail is symmetrically provided with connection holes near its two ends.
[0016] Further optimization: The cross-section of the pontoon slide rail is concave, and the connecting rod is slidably disposed inside the pontoon slide rail.
[0017] Further optimization: The two ends of the elongated hole are arc-shaped.
[0018] This invention, through the setting of a height adjustment structure, allows for flexible adjustment of the height of the oil collector relative to the float box according to actual needs. This enables operators to determine the initial oil suction height of the oil collector as needed, adapting to changes in oil layer depth at different stages of the degreasing tank, improving oil suction efficiency, and enhancing the oil removal efficiency of coating production. Furthermore, it can rise and fall with the liquid level during oil suction, ensuring that it is always at a suitable oil suction depth, avoiding interruption or poor oil suction effect.
[0019] In this invention, the pontoon is slidably connected to the pontoon slide rail via a connecting rod, and the pontoon slide rail is detachably connected to the inner wall of the degreasing tank, thereby limiting the horizontal displacement of the pontoon and making it float stably. Even with interference such as water flow, it can float stably and provide stable support for the oil collector.
[0020] This utility model is assembled using conventional small parts, which is simple and convenient to assemble, and the parts are common and have low manufacturing costs.
[0021] By adopting the above technical solution, the present invention has a reasonable structural design and is easy to operate. In particular, it can float up and down with changes in the liquid level, thereby improving the oil removal effect and efficiency.

Detailed Implementation
[0030] The technical solutions of the present utility model will be clearly and completely described below with reference to the accompanying drawings of the embodiments. Obviously, the described embodiments are only some embodiments of the present utility model, and not all embodiments. Based on the embodiments of the present utility model, all other embodiments obtained by those of ordinary skill in the art without creative effort are within the protection scope of the present utility model.
[0031] like Figure 1-5 As shown, a self-adjusting floating oil suction device includes an oil collector 1, two float boxes 2 are symmetrically arranged on both sides of the oil collector 1, and a height adjustment mechanism 3 is provided between the oil collector 1 and each float box 2 for adjusting the height between the oil collector 1 and the float box 2. A connecting rod 4 is fixedly installed on the side of the two float boxes 2 that is far away from each other. The ends of the two connecting rods 4 that are opposite to each other are vertically slidably connected to the float box slide rail 5. The float box slide rail 5 is detachably connected to the inner wall of the degreasing tank.
[0032] The height adjustment structure includes a first angle steel 31 vertically fixedly installed on the top of the float 2. A mounting hole 32 is provided through one side wall of the first angle steel 31. A second angle steel 33 is vertically fixedly installed on the top of the oil collector 1. An elongated hole 34 is provided through one side wall of the second angle steel 33, and the elongated hole 34 is arranged along its height direction. A fastening bolt 35 is inserted into the mounting hole 32. The free end of the fastening bolt 35 passes through the elongated hole 34 and is threadedly connected to a fastening nut 36.
[0033] In use, first, place the two floats 2 symmetrically on both sides of the oil collector 1, and then assemble the first angle steel 31 fixedly installed on the top of the floats 2 with the second angle steel 33 fixedly installed on the top of the oil collector 1.
[0034] Subsequently, the operator passes the fastening bolt 35 through the mounting hole 32 of the first angle steel 31 and the elongated hole 34 on the second angle steel 33, and then screws on the fastening nut 36. However, it should not be fully tightened at this time so that the height can be adjusted flexibly later.
[0035] Subsequently, the float rail 5 is installed on the inner wall of the degreasing tank to ensure that the entire device can be stably placed in the corresponding position of the degreasing tank.
[0036] Subsequently, based on the actual usage environment and the depth of the oil layer that needs to be sucked, the position of the oil collector 1 relative to the float box 2 is moved up and down to place the oil collector 1 at a suitable initial height position. Then, the fastening nut 36 is tightened to fix the entire height adjustment mechanism 3, ensuring that the oil collector 1 and the float box 2 maintain the set relative height relationship.
[0037] As the oil suction operation proceeds, when the liquid level in the degreasing tank changes (such as the liquid level rising or falling), the float box 2 will rise or fall accordingly due to buoyancy. At the same time, since the float box 2 and the oil collector 1 are connected by the height adjustment mechanism 3, the up and down movement of the float box 2 will drive the oil collector 1 to move up and down synchronously. The oil collector 1 can always maintain a relatively suitable depth position to carry out the oil suction operation, ensuring that it can effectively suck up grease and other impurities on the liquid surface.
[0038] This design allows for several advantages. First, the height of the oil collector 1 relative to the float box 2 can be flexibly adjusted according to actual conditions through the height adjustment structure. This enables operators to determine the initial oil suction height of the oil collector 1 as needed, adapting to changes in oil layer depth at different stages of the degreasing tank, improving oil suction efficiency, and enhancing the oil removal efficiency in coating production. Furthermore, the oil collector 1 can rise and fall with the liquid level during oil suction, ensuring that it is always at a suitable oil suction depth and avoiding interruptions or poor results in oil suction.
[0039] Secondly, the float box 2 is slidably connected to the float box slide rail 5 via the connecting rod 4. The float box slide rail 5 is detachably connected to the inner wall of the degreasing tank, thereby limiting the horizontal displacement of the float box 2 and making it float stably. Even if there is interference such as water flow, it can float stably and provide stable support for the oil collector 1.
[0040] Furthermore, the device is assembled from common small parts, making assembly simple and convenient, and the parts are readily available and have low manufacturing costs.
[0041] The oil collector 1 has a hollow box structure, and an inlet 11 is provided on one side.
[0042] The bottom of the oil collector 1 is bent in an overall shape. The bottom of the oil collector 1 includes an inclined surface 12 that extends downward from the liquid inlet 11 and a flat surface 13 formed by bending at the end of the inclined surface 12.
[0043] This design allows the downward-sloping inclined surface 12 at the inlet 11 to allow the fluid (such as a mixture of oil and water) entering the oil collector 1 to flow more smoothly to the flat surface 13 formed by the bend at the end under the action of gravity, thereby helping to improve the collection efficiency of floating oil.
[0044] In this embodiment, the inclined surface 12 is inclined downward at 20-30 degrees from the liquid inlet 11 end.
[0045] This design, with the tilt angle within this range, ensures the speed of oil flow without causing splashing or other problems due to excessively high oil flow rate caused by an excessively large angle.
[0046] The bottom of the oil collector 1 is fixedly connected to the oil drain pipe 7 at position 13 on its plane, and the oil drain pipe 7 is connected to the external oil draining device.
[0047] This design ensures that the oil collected in oil collector 1 can be discharged quickly and smoothly.
[0048] The pontoon 2 is a hollow, enclosed structure.
[0049] This design, firstly, utilizes the principle of air buoyancy. The hollow interior of the float box 2, containing air, makes the overall density less than that of the liquid, allowing the oil suction device to float stably on the liquid surface and preventing sudden changes caused by liquid intrusion. It also allows the oil collector 1 to maintain a suitable oil suction level in the fluctuating degreasing tank, ensuring the oil suction operation.
[0050] Secondly, it can prevent the degreasing tank liquid from entering, increasing weight, reducing buoyancy, and affecting floating performance. It can also prevent impurities and chemicals in the liquid from corroding the internal structure or damaging internal devices, and can extend service life in degreasing liquid containing corrosive chemicals.
[0051] Furthermore, the structural strength of float 2 has been improved, which can evenly distribute the device's own weight, liquid pressure, and impact force, reducing the risk of local deformation and damage.
[0052] The overall structure of the float box 2 is a right trapezoid. The hypotenuses of the two float boxes 2 are symmetrically arranged on both sides in front of the oil inlet 11 of the oil collector 1, and the hypotenuses of the two float boxes 2 are arranged in a figure-eight shape.
[0053] With this design, firstly, the inclined sides of the two float boxes 2 are located in front of the inlet 11 of the oil collector 1 and are arranged in a figure-eight shape, guiding the oil flow to the inlet 11 of the oil collector 1 and improving the oil collection efficiency.
[0054] Secondly, the shape of the float 2 shifts the center of gravity to the rear, and the inclined side can buffer and resist overturning, improving the anti-overturning safety factor. The more reasonable buoyancy distribution ensures the normal operation of the oil collector 1.
[0055] The floating box slide rail 5 has symmetrical connecting holes 6 near its two ends.
[0056] This design facilitates the stable installation of the float rail 5 on the inner wall of the degreasing tank.
[0057] The cross-section of the float rail 5 is concave, and the connecting rod 4 is slidably disposed inside the float rail 5.
[0058] This design, firstly, allows for conventional manufacturing processes for the concave guide rail and the straight connecting rod 4, making it easy to control machining accuracy, resulting in high production efficiency and low cost.
[0059] Secondly, the components are few and the connections are direct, with only two main components and no extra connecting parts, reducing assembly errors and compatibility issues.
[0060] Finally, it is easy to position and insert. The concave guide rail can guide naturally and is not easy to deviate during insertion, without the need for additional positioning clamps. Moreover, no special installation tools and skills are required. Ordinary workers can use simple hand tools, which lowers the installation threshold.
[0061] The inner diameter of the float rail 5 is 5-10 mm larger than the outer diameter of the connecting rod 4.
[0062] This design, firstly, by making the inner diameter of the float rail 5 larger than the outer diameter of the connecting rod 4 by an appropriate size, effectively reduces the contact area and friction coefficient, reduces energy loss, and improves system efficiency; at the same time, the degree of wear is significantly reduced, thereby extending the service life of the equipment, greatly reducing the frequency of maintenance and component replacement during long-term operation, and thus saving costs.
[0063] Secondly, the inner diameter of the float box slide rail 5 is appropriately larger than the outer diameter of the connecting rod 4, which effectively avoids the situation where the pressure between the two increases sharply or even jams due to the expansion of the material caused by the increase in temperature. It also prevents the stability and accuracy of the equipment from being affected by the excessive gap, thereby ensuring that the equipment can operate normally and stably under different ambient temperature conditions.
[0064] Furthermore, the inner diameter of the float rail 5 is appropriately larger than the outer diameter of the connecting rod 4, which facilitates the insertion of the connecting rod 4 into the float rail 5, thereby effectively reducing the installation difficulty and precision requirements, improving installation efficiency, and saving installation time and costs.
[0065] The two ends of the elongated hole 34 are arc-shaped.
[0066] This design ensures that when the fastening bolt 35 is subjected to external forces (such as vibration, forces generated by thermal expansion and contraction of components) within the elongated hole 34, the two ends of the arc shape can effectively avoid stress concentration, allowing the stress to be distributed more evenly along the edge of the arc shape, thus reducing the risk of fatigue, cracking, or bolt damage to the hole wall material due to stress concentration.
